In Peak Wings’ latest video, they build a budget bikepacking rig for just $100 thanks to clever dollar store finds, including a turkey roasting rack, hot dog grills, and a discounted tarp. Watch their build video and scenes from their campout here…

Our Budget Bikepacking Build-Off Challenge has proven that there are endless ways to piece together a bike, bags, and camping gear for under $500 to get out for a night under the stars. From DIY denim bags to Facebook Marketplace finds, some creativity is often required, but it’s certainly not impossible.

The Peak Wings YouTube channel took the challenge a step further by putting together a complete bikepacking rig (camping gear not included) for just $100. After a run to the dollar and hardware stores, they took DIY bikepacking bags to a whole new level with a turkey roaster front rack, hot dog grill cargo cages, cutting board panniers, and DIY tarp bags. They also put their creation to the test during a short overnighter on Vancouver Island and are planning to give the bike away after reaching 1,000 subscribers, which they did!
